Resting centrally within the bustling, coastal town of Deganwy, Conwy, is Flat 1A Mona House, a fabulous, ground-floor apartment. Enveloped by a hub of shops and eateries, whilst paces away from the beach and shoreline, the apartment makes the ideal base for a romantic seascape, within easy reach of further areas of interest, including Llandudno and the Snowdonia National Park. Travel through the town and park up on the roadside, before entering your ground-floor abode. Be welcomed into the light-flooded living/dining room, complete with lofty ceilings, a delightful bay window, and a stylish interior, where you can unwind upon the plush sofa with the TV for entertainment. Head through the apartment to locate the compact yet well-equipped gally kitchen, where you can rustle up tasty dishes to be enjoyed around the table for two. Dining alfresco is also possible, with a private decked area to the rear of the home; set the bistro table, pour some wine, and bask in your coastal surroundings a little longer. Return indoors to catch some rest in the contemporary king-size bedroom, offering ample storage and a wall-mounted TV for lazy mornings, before completing your morning routine in the shower room. Explore the town by foot, reaching a whole host of amenities, including several convenience stores and supermarkets, The Olive Grove café, Nikki Ips Restaurant Wine Bar & Café, and The Grill Room Restaurant, whilst further options rest in Conwy. Enjoy strolls across Deganwy Beach and promenade, before crossing over to Conwy, where you can tour the Town Walls, discover Conwy Castle, or visit Plas Mawr, an Elizabethan townhouse, offering guided tours and a lovely picnic site. Be sure to tour Llandudno and its wealth of attractions, including the promenade, the Great Orme Summit Complex, the sweeping landscape of West Shore Beach, the botanical grounds of North Western Gardens, and Venue Cymru, showcasing a variety of events. Round off your break in Colwyn Bay, with the Welsh Mountain Zoo recognised as a popular attraction for all types of visits, before returning home for a night out in the local area.
